tumour


tu·mour [tumour tumours] (especially US tu·mor)BrE [ˈtjuːmə(r)] NAmE [ˈtuːmər] noun
a mass of cells growing in or on a part of the body where they should not, usually causing medical problems
a brain tumour
a benign/malignant (= harmless/harmful) tumour

Word Origin:
late Middle English: from Latin tumor, from tumere ‘to swell’.

Example Bank:
He developed a brain tumour.
a malignant tumour on the eyelid
a primary tumour in the breast
He has a malignant brain tumour.
They were relieved to hear that the tumour was benign.
